As a dance major, you will learn to articulate the performative and creative language of dance. You will be in the studio daily developing technique and artistry. You will draw on dance heritage, learn to analyze your own work and the work of student peers. You will delineate aesthetic preferences, delve into dance history and theory, and engage fully in the production of dance from studio to stage. You will develop your artistic voice in class, on stage, and in your choreographic work.
With the broad expertise of the resident faculty and the added depth
of experience of visiting guest artists, The School for Classical & Contemporary Dance at TCU offers each student a unique study
opportunity. Students are mentored as individuals inside a dance community
and as valued members of the broader university family.
